Detailed Specifications of Type SHD-GC Cable

 

 

Parameter Description
Voltage Rating 2000V
Conductor Type Stranded Copper
Insulation Ethylene Propylene Rubber (EPR)
Jacket Material Reinforced Chlorinated Polyethylene (CPE)
Flame-Retardant Yes
Oil and Chemical Resistance Yes
Applications Underground mining, shuttle cars, mining machinery
Operating Temperature -40°C to +90°C

Installation Tips for SHD-GC Cable

 

 

Plan for Flexibility: When installing SHD-GC cables in mobile applications like shuttle cars, ensure sufficient slack to prevent strain during movement.

 

 

 

 

 

Inspect Regularly: Perform regular inspections to catch any early signs of wear and tear, especially in high-stress areas where cables encounter sharp edges.

 

 

 

 

 

Use Proper Support: In environments where cables are subject to frequent movement, use cable clamps or guides to provide additional support and prevent undue stress.

FAQs About SHD-GC Cable

 

 

 

Q: What does SHD-GC stand for?

 

 

 


A: SHD-GC stands for Shielded Heavy-Duty Ground Check, indicating that this cable is specifically designed for heavy-duty use and includes a ground check conductor to monitor continuity and detect potential grounding issues.
